Best Quotes about Friends and friendship

1.
For when two beings who are not friends are near each other there is no meeting, and when friends are far apart there is no separation.
Weil, Simone

2.
Who finds a faithful friend, finds a treasure.
Saying, Jewish

3.
A day for toil, an hour for sport, but for a friend is life too short.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o

4.
Friendship is a priceless treasure never to be bought or sold -- it can only be cherished.

5.
The world is round so that friendship may encircle it.
Chardin, Pierre Teilhard De

6.
The difficulty is not that great to die for a friend, the hard part is finding a friend worth dying for.
Home, Henry

7.
However much we guard ourselves against it, we tend to shape ourselves in the image others have of us. It is not so much the example of others we imitate, as the reflection of ourselves in their eyes and the echo of ourselves in their words.
Hoffer, Eric

8.
I like a friend the better for having faults that one can talk about.
Hazlitt, William

9.
In America every woman has her set of girl-friends; some are cousins, the rest are gained at school. These form a permanent committee who sit on each other's affairs, who come out together, marry and divorce together, and who end as those groups of bustling, heartless well-informed club-women who govern society. Against them the Couple of Ehepaar is helpless and Man in their eyes but a biological interlude.
Connolly, Cyril

10.
Awards become corroded, friends gather no dust.
Owens, Jesse

11.
Friendship is like vitamins, we supplement each other's minimum daily requirements

12.
Between friends differences in taste or opinion are irritating in direct proportion to their triviality.
Auden, W. H.

13.
A friend is one who knows us, but loves us anyway.
Cummings, Fr. Jerome

14.
Friendships are fragile things and require as much care in handling as any other fragile and precious thing.
Bourne, Randolph S.

15.
Love Him, and keep Him for thy Friend, who, when all go away, will not forsake thee, nor suffer thee to perish at the last.
Kempis, Thomas

16.
Often, I look out the window and wait. I see her as she comes and goes, to visit with everyone-it seems but me. I know that sometimes I'm not as friendly as I should be. But I'm scared- that people won't like me. So I hide in my shell. And talk to know one. But still... I wish they would notice that I am here. I need them. Please, somebody talk to me. I need a friend.

17.
Give me one friend, just one, who meets The needs of all my varying moods.
Clark, Esther M.

18.
Friendship is a strong and habitual inclination in two persons to promote the good and happiness of one another. -
Budgell, Eustace

19.
Without friends, no one would want to live, even if he had all other goods.
Aristotle

20.
I shot an arrow into the air, It fell to earth, I knew not where; For so swiftly it flew, the sight Could not follow it in its flight. I breathed a song into the air, It fell to earth, I knew not where; For, who has sight so keen and strong That it can follow the flight of song? Long, long afterward, in an oak I found the arrow, still unbroken; And the song, from beginning to end, I found again in the heart of a friend.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th

21.
Friendship is composed of a single soul inhabiting two bodies.
Aristotle

22.
The only way not to break a friendship is not to drop it.
Holz, Julie

23.
Every man, however wise, needs the advice of some sagacious friend in the affairs of life.
Plautus, Titus Maccius

24.
What is a friend? I will tell you it is someone with whom you dare to be yourself.
Crane, Frank

25.
Show me a genuine case of platonic friendship, and I shall show you two old or homely faces.
O'Malley, Austin

26.
No young man starting in life could have better capital than plenty of friends. They will strengthen his credit, support him in every great effort, and make him what, unaided, he could never be. Friends of the right sort will help him more -- to be happy and successful -- than much money...
Marden, Orison Swett

27.
Only solitary men know the full joys of friendship. Others have their family --but to a solitary and an exile his friends are everything.
Cather, Willa

28.
Love is blind; friendship closes its eyes.

29.
Without friends no one would choose to live.
Aristotle

30.
One who looks for a friend without faults will have none.
Saying, Hasidic

31.
From quiet homes and first beginning, out to the undiscovered ends, there's nothing worth the wear of winning, but laughter and the love of friends.
Belloc, Hilaire

32.
To each one of us friendship has a different meaning. For all of us it is a gift. Friendship needs to be cherished and nurtured. It needs to be cultivated on a daily basis. Then shall it germinate and yield its fruit.

33.
The real test of friendship is: Can you literally do nothing with the other person? Can you enjoy together those moments of life that are utterly simple? They are the moments people looks back on at the end of life and number as their most sacred experiences.
Kennedy, Eugene

34.
A friend is someone who doesn't like the same people you do.
Proverb

35.
The time to make friends is before you need them.
Proverb

36.
Join the company of lions rather than assume the lead among foxes.
Talmud, The

37.
No person is your friend who demands your silence, or denies your right to grow.
Walker, Alice

38.
Old friends pass away, new friends appear. It is just like the days. An old day passes, a new day arrives. The important thing is to make it meaningful: a meaningful friend -- or a meaningful day.
Dalai Lama

39.
A friend is known when needed.
Proverb, Arabian

40.
Friendship is unnecessary, like philosophy, like art. It has no survival value; rather it is one of those things that give value to survival.
Lewis, C. S.

41.
You may poke a man's fire after you've known him for seven years.
Proverb, English

42.
A mirror reflects a man's face, but what he is really like is shown by the kind of friends he chooses. [Proverbs 27:19]
Bible

43.
Never have a companion that casts you in the shade.
Gracian, Baltasar

44.
There is no friend as loyal as a book
Hemingway, Ernest

45.
The only service a friend can really render is to keep up your courage by holding up to you a mirror in which you can see a noble image of yourself.
Shaw, George Bernard

46.
If a man urge me to tell wherefore I loved him, I feel it cannot be expressed but by answering: Because it was he, because it was myself.
Montaigne, Michel Eyquem De

47.
A woman may very well form a friendship with a man, but for this to endure, it must be assisted by a little physical antipathy.
Nietzsche, Friedrich

48.
And the joy of it all; when we count it all up; is found in the making of friends.

49.
Seek the friend who's hand helped you and tell them what they mean to you.

50.
To myself, personally, it brings nothing but increasing drudgery and daily loss of friends.
Jefferson, Thomas
